Transaction 9501605482ce1c702c20d95f2340a2e828e1d8d12fc9e4e50ba5118d1ae31b7f

1 Input
2 Outputs
  • 9501605482ce1c702c20d95f2340a2e828e1d8d12fc9e4e50ba5118d1ae31b7f:0
  • value  369195
    address  3EFrgZVSjbiG2Fz4DdgsmooTAdhrX3DpCN
  • 9501605482ce1c702c20d95f2340a2e828e1d8d12fc9e4e50ba5118d1ae31b7f:1
  • value  2321520
    address  16ygU7jRoCLiUjMXwiGu3tMK7fZeHReZvL